#47209e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#47209e is composed of 27.8% red, 12.5%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.1% cyan, 79.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 258.6 degrees, a saturation of 66.3% and a lightness of 37.3%. #47209e color hex could be obtained by blending #8e40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#47209e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#47209e has RGB values of R:71, G:32,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.8,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 4661406.

Shades and Tints of #47209e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05020b is the darkest color, while #fbf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#47209e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5a64 is the less saturated color, while #3c03bb is the most saturated one.
